Research On The Influence Of Digital Economy On Green Technology Innovation

From the big data strategy to the "Internet plus" model,and then to the construction of a digital power,in the digital wave,China’s economy has achieved rapid development by virtue of the superposition effect and multiplication effect of digital technology,and the level of digital economy has ranked the forefront of the world.By 2021,the scale of China’s digital economy has reached 45.5 trillion yuan,with a year-on-year growth of 16.2%.Digitalization has gradually become a new driving force for social development.In the past long time,although China has achieved rapid economic growth under extensive development,the ecological environment has been severely damaged,and the demand for improving the environment by the government and the public has become increasingly urgent.The concept of sustainable development,the construction of a "two oriented" society in harmony with nature,the concept of green development,and the most hotly discussed "dual carbon goal" proposed by the Party and government since the 16 th National Congress of the Communist Party of China have clearly demonstrated to the Chinese people and the world China’s determination to build ecological civilization and achieve green transformation.Under the dual pressure of environmental protection and economic development,green technological innovation,which combines environmental protection,energy conservation,and economic functions,has become a key force in fulfilling this mission.The "14th Five Year Plan" also indicates that it is necessary to promote the market-oriented construction of the green technology innovation system.In view of this,this thesis uses green technology innovation theory,human capital theory,industrial structure theory,sustainable development theory,and the Porter hypothesis as the theoretical basis,selects panel data from 30 provinces(excluding Tibet)in China from 2011 to 2020 as research samples,and establishes an econometric model to analyze the impact of the digital economy on green technology innovation and its transmission path.The research finds that:(1)the digital economy has a positive impact on green technology innovation;(2)This positive effect of the digital economy is mainly achieved through two intermediate channels: improving the skill quality of the labor force and optimizing the industrial structure;(3)Under strict environmental regulation policies,the cost of pollution control has squeezed innovative capital and weakened the driving role of the digital economy;(4)Regional heterogeneity shows that for the western region,which is an imitator of green technology innovation,the promotion role of the digital economy is more obvious.The policy recommendations proposed in this thesis are as follows: First,improve digital infrastructure,promote the construction of "two modernizations",and enhance the enabling effect of the digital economy on green technology innovation.Second,strengthen financial support and digital investment in education,improve the talent introduction management system,and cultivate professional talents for green technology innovation.Third,continue to promote the modernization of the industrial structure,promote the intelligent transformation of traditional industries,focus on cultivating emerging high-end and sophisticated industries,and enhance the advanced level of the industry.Fourth,adopt flexible environmental regulation policies based on the characteristics of different industries,give full play to the entrepreneurial spirit of technological innovation,and stimulate the "Potter effect" of environmental regulation.Fifth,increase assistance for the development of the digital economy in the western region and narrow the spatial gap in the development of the digital economy.
